Arnold W. Arnesen 1916 - 2007
Bountiful -- On May 12, 2007 our beloved husband, father, grandfather and great-grandfather was called home by our Heavenly Father. He has always desired to serve a mission for the Lord, now he has that opportunity. Arnold W. Arnesen was born Oct. 16, 1916 to Otto and Zina Arnesen. Arnold was one of eight brothers and sisters, all preceding him in death, except for his younger brother Elmer. Married Gladys Butler on May 29, 1943 in the Salt Lake LDS Temple. He was a veteran of World War II. Our family is Eric (Donna), Marsha, Roger, and Craig (Stephanie); 10 grandchildren and 13 great-grandchildren. Our father loved the gospel and spent his life serving in many capacities. his greatest calling was a draftsman for the church in the Temple and Special Projects Division. His favorite pastime was playing golf with his friends once a week. he also loved nature and loved to take us as a family camping.
